/* Chipcon */
/* Product = CC2500 */
/* Chip version = E */
/* Crystal accuracy = 10 ppm */
/* X-tal frequency = 26 MHz */
/* RF output power = 0 dBm */
/* RX filterbandwidth = 541.666667 kHz */
/* Phase = 1 */
/* Datarate = 249.938965 kbps */
/* Modulation = (7) MSK */
/* Manchester enable = (0) Manchester disabled */
/* RF Frequency = 2432.999908 MHz */
/* Channel spacing = 199.951172 kHz */
/* Channel number = 0 */
/* Optimization = Sensitivity */
/* Sync mode = (3) 30/32 sync word bits detected */
/* Format of RX/TX data = (0) Normal mode, use FIFOs for RX and TX */
/* CRC operation = (1) CRC calculation in TX and CRC check in RX enabled */
/* Forward Error Correction = (0) FEC disabled */
/* Length configuration = (1) Variable length packets, packet length configured by the first received byte after sync word. */
/* Packetlength = 255 */
/* Preamble count = (2) 4 bytes */
/* Append status = 1 */
/* Address check = (0) No address check */
/* FIFO autoflush = 0 */
/* Device address = 0 */
/* GDO0 signal selection = ( 6) Asserts when sync word has been sent / received, and de-asserts at the end of the packet */
/* GDO2 signal selection = (11) Serial Clock */
const HAL_RF_CONFIG myRfConfig = {
0x09, // FSCTRL1
0x00, // FSCTRL0
0x5D, // FREQ2
0x93, // FREQ1
0xB1, // FREQ0
0x2D, // MDMCFG4
0x3B, // MDMCFG3
0x73, // MDMCFG2
0x22, // MDMCFG1
0xF8, // MDMCFG0
0x00, // CHANNR
0x01, // DEVIATN
0xB6, // FREND1
0x10, // FREND0
0x18, // MCSM0
0x1D, // FOCCFG
0x1C, // BSCFG
0xC7, // AGCCTRL2
0x00, // AGCCTRL1
0xB2, // AGCCTRL0
0xEA, // FSCAL3
0x0A, // FSCAL2
0x00, // FSCAL1
0x11, // FSCAL0
0x59, // FSTEST
0x88, // TEST2
0x31, // TEST1
0x0B, // TEST0
0x0B, // IOCFG2
0x06, // IOCFG0D
0x04, // PKTCTRL1
0x05, // PKTCTRL0
0x00, // ADDR
0xFF // PKTLEN
};
const uint8 myPaTable[] = {0xFB};
const uint8 myPaTableLen = 1;
